The Applicant, an armoured vehicle guard, was ambushed and shot multiple times during an armed robbery, sustaining severe and permanent physical and psychological injuries.
The offenders were convicted.
The Applicant sought compensation from the Criminal Injuries Compensation Board for pain and suffering, loss of income, and other pecuniary losses.
The Board awarded the maximum allowable lump sum of $25,000, comprising $20,000 for pain and suffering and $5,000 for other pecuniary losses, while denying the income loss claim because the Applicant was already receiving WSIB benefits exceeding the Board's maximum.
